NetEase: A Comprehensive SWOT Analysis Amidst Market Changes
NetEase Faces Market Maturity Challenges
NetEase (NASDAQ: NTES), Inc., recognized as a dominant player in China's online gaming industry, is currently at a pivotal point as it navigates through a maturing market landscape. While the company continues to be known for its extensive mobile gaming offerings, it has encountered significant challenges, including delays in game releases and a downturn in revenue growth, leading analysts to reevaluate their future projections for the company.
Company Overview and Current Market Position
Established as a powerhouse in the Chinese internet technology sector, NetEase provides a variety of online services revolving around content, community, communications, and commerce. The firm's primary focus on gaming applications defines its identity, yet it has expanded its scope to incorporate services like music streaming and online education.
As the gaming market evolves, NetEase has consistently maintained a crucial share of China’s online gaming segment. Nonetheless, the maturation trends raise pressing concerns regarding future revenue growth. Analysts have expressed doubts about NetEase's ability to continue enhancing profitability, particularly as margins appear to have peaked.
Analysis of Gaming Segment
The gaming segment, central to NetEase's operations, has recently encountered unforeseen hurdles. Specifically, the advent of "Where Winds Meet PC" has been postponed to 2024, originally expected to launch in 2026, eliciting doubts about the company's upcoming product lineup. This delay stems from unsatisfactory feedback on graphics and battle mechanics from early player testing.
In spite of the postponement, NetEase has several titles slated for release, including "Once Human" and "Naraka Mobile," as well as the long-awaited comeback of "World of Warcraft" in China. The resurgence of Blizzard titles is anticipated to notably bolster NetEase's revenue stream, with analysts estimating a potential contribution of around 3 billion RMB annually, significantly influencing both total and PC game revenues.
While a 20% decline in PC game revenue year-over-year is expected during the second and third quarters of 2024, the outlook brightens in the fourth quarter, where the drop should mitigate to a more manageable 5%, driven largely by the anticipated success of Blizzard titles.

Financial Outlook for NetEase
The financial projections for NetEase paint a complex picture. Revenue is set to increase from 103,468 million RMB in the fiscal year 2023 to 123,804 million RMB by 2026, albeit at a moderated growth rate. Earnings per share (EPS) forecasts range between 45.23 RMB to 55.91 RMB, reflecting consistent, albeit not explosive, growth expectations.
Market sentiment toward NetEase appears to be cautious, with valuation metrics illustrating this perspective. The price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io is projected to decline from 14.6 in 2023 to 12.5 by 2026, while the enterprise value to EBITDA (EV/EBITDA) ratio is expected to decrease from 9.9 to 6.9 in the same timeframe. These figures imply that investors are factoring in subdued growth prospects for the company.
Bear Case: The Challenges Ahead
Impact of Market Maturation on Growth
The maturation of China's gaming landscape presents formidable challenges for NetEase's growth trajectory. As user acquisition becomes costlier and the market nears saturation, the potential for revenue growth diminishes, leading to increased competitive pressures and tighter profit margins.
In this scenario, maintaining historical growth rates is likely to be a struggle. NetEase may need to allocate greater resources toward retaining existing users and enhancing game development, which could impact overall profitability. Furthermore, a maturing market often invites increased regulatory scrutiny, posing additional challenges to growth and leading to higher compliance costs.
Risks from Game Delays and Monetization
Delays like the one experienced with "Where Winds Meet PC" can significantly affect NetEase’s financial performance. Missing release windows not only result in lost revenue opportunities but can also escalate development costs, detrimental to the company's reputation among gamers and investors alike, possibly leading to market share erosion in favor of competitors.
The uncertain monetization methods for new games further compound risks. The fluctuating gaming industry landscape continuously shifts player expectations and monetization strategies. If NetEase cannot successfully monetize its upcoming titles, the financial repercussions could prove substantial, leading to underperformance and potential volatility in stock valuation.
Bull Case: Opportunities for Growth
Potential Revenue Boost from Blizzard Games
The return of Blizzard titles represents a significant revenue-boosting opportunity for NetEase. Gaming icons such as World of Warcraft boast a devoted fan following in China, likely translating into a considerable revenue influx.
Analysts believe that the reintroduction of these games has the potential to provide approximately 3 billion RMB annually to NetEase’s revenue, which could offset declines in other business areas and help establish a more stable foundation for growth. This synergistic relationship with Blizzard not only increases NetEase's revenue potential but also reinforces its position in the competitive PC gaming niche.
NetEase's Prospects for Global Expansion
Expanding internationally offers a promising growth avenue for NetEase. With the domestic gaming market reaching its limits, looking overseas could facilitate new user acquisition and revenue growth opportunities. The company has already made strides in this domain, with titles like "Naraka: Bladepoint" achieving success beyond China’s borders.
By drawing upon its extensive experience in the Chinese market, NetEase possesses the ability to replicate its achievements globally. International growth not only stands to diversify revenue streams but also minimizes reliance on the local market, potentially enhancing brand recognition and forging partnerships with global developers.
SWOT Analysis Summary
Strengths:
- Leading position in China's online gaming market
- Diverse offerings spanning gaming, music streaming, and education
- Robust brand presence and user engagement in China
- Proven success in game development and management
Weaknesses:
- Recent game release delays impacting immediate revenues
- Restrictions on monetization tactics for new releases
- Possibility of peak margins within gaming
- Significant dependency on the Chinese market
Opportunities:
- Blizzard titles returning to the Chinese market
- Prospects for international market expansion
- Growth potential in music streaming and education segments
- Innovative gaming technologies and platforms
Threats:
- Maturation of China’s gaming market causing slower growth
- Increased regulatory pressures on the tech industry
- Stiff competition from domestic and international players
- Rapid shifts in consumer preferences
